WebDec 10, 2024 · How Much Rain Does The Savanna Get? Savannas exist in areas where there is a 6 – 8 month wet summer season and a 4 – 6 month dry winter season. The annual rainfall is from 10 – 30 inches (25 – 75 cm) per year. During the dry season lightning often strikes the ground igniting the dry grasses that cover the savanna. Is the savanna rainy?
